Choosing Temporal or Depth Guided Conversion
How Release 6 selects, proves and applies Temporal and Depth Guided conversion for files and Live Sources.
Stream to 3D 6.0 provides its established Temporal method and a new AI-assisted Depth Guided method. Both process video locally on the Windows PC. For Play and Stream, the Configuration Wizard can compare compatible choices for the selected source and PC, or apply the method you select directly.
The two methods
| Method | Best starting point | Performance |
|---|---|---|
| Temporal | Broad hardware compatibility, immediate playback and footage with useful motion. | Lower processing demand and the widest real-time coverage. |
| Depth Guided | Static or low-motion scenes, and users who prefer its per-frame depth result. | Uses local GPU processing; real-time use depends on the measured source and settings. |

Neither method is universally best. A higher measured frame rate is a performance result, not an image-quality score. Compare representative footage in the intended headset, display or player before deciding which result you prefer.
The output frame rate does not identify the conversion method. Either method can be followed by output-rate interpolation when a higher output rate is selected. Confirm the method in the Wizard report or the Algorithm section of the main status screen.
How the Wizard decides

Choose Compare and recommend when you want the Wizard to test a quality-ranked sequence rather than every possible combination. It begins with high-quality Depth Guided and Temporal candidates and moves to lighter options only when necessary. Testing stops once enough evidence exists to make a useful recommendation.
The result identifies the recommended option and the nearest measured alternative. Stream is checked separately from Play because network encoding adds work. The safety margin allows for normal performance variation after the short measurement. A near-target result may change between runs as current PC load, power mode and temperature change; repeat the check under representative conditions rather than treating one short result as a permanent rating of the PC.

If Depth Guided is not enabled, installed or usable on the current PC, the Wizard evaluates the available Temporal choices without presenting unavailable Depth Guided profiles.
Wizard modes
- On: asks whether Play or Stream should Compare and recommend, Use Temporal, or Use Depth Guided. Compare and recommend runs the short performance comparison. A direct method choice skips proving and applies the selected method and quality settings.
- Auto: reuses the last saved policy separately for Play and Stream. A saved Compare and recommend policy runs the comparison automatically; a saved direct method applies its saved quality settings without proving. If no policy has been saved, Auto starts with Compare and recommend.
- Off: uses the current manual settings from the Settings dialogs directly and does not run performance proving.
Direct Depth Guided use still requires feature access, the installed Depth Guided component and compatible graphics support. Stream to 3D reports a missing prerequisite rather than substituting Temporal without explanation.
Selecting a method directly
Use Depth Guided asks for its Quality or Performance processing mode. Use Temporal asks for the preferred quality, depth and comfort/stabilization settings. These choices configure the selected method; they do not claim that it has met the real-time target for the current source.


Read the Wizard report
The summary reports the selected workflow, conversion method, output format, resolution and output frame rate. A Compare and recommend result also records whether the choice met the measured real-time target. A direct method choice is identified as selected rather than performance-proven.


Select Details when you want the source characteristics, performance rationale, player/display decisions and the other measured option. The measured frame rates compare processing capacity; they are not scores for perceived 3D quality.

Play
Play must keep pace with the source. The recommendation is based on the selected video or Live Source, output layout, resolution, frame-rate target and complete conversion workload. A laptop should be connected to mains power while measuring and playing demanding sources.
Stream
Stream must sustain conversion and network encoding. A successful PC-side result does not prove the receiving player's decoder or the network connection. Use a stable local network, preferably with the Windows PC connected by Ethernet where practical, and use the current URL shown by Stream to 3D.
Convert
Convert does not need to keep pace with the source. Temporal or Depth Guided can therefore be selected even when processing will take longer than the video. Conversion time also depends on output resolution, frame rate, encoder and the number of simultaneous jobs.
Live Sources
Cameras, capture devices and PC screens supply frames in real time. With Compare and recommend selected, Play and Stream check whether the selected configuration can keep pace with that capture rate. A direct method choice skips proving. Changing the Live Source definition, device format or important output settings can require a new comparison the next time Compare and recommend is used.
Using Depth Guided with a Live Source requires both feature capabilities. File conversion remains the simpler first workflow for learning the product.
Manual settings
Use Settings > Wizard to select Off before relying on manual settings. Then choose the conversion method under Settings > Algorithm. Temporal displays its offset, scene-change and stabilization controls; Depth Guided displays its Quality or Performance processing mode. Shared sample-rate, output-rate and processor settings remain visible for both. Manual Play and Stream use these settings directly without performance proving.
